The defendant’s petition for certification for appeal from the Appellate Court, 27 Conn. App. 248, is granted, limited to the following questions:
“1. Does article first, § 7, of the Connecticut constitution protect garbage left for collection at the curbside of a residence?
“2. If the answer to the first question is ‘no,’ was the search warrant in this case supported by probable cause?”
